Symptom
- The Backup Server error shows a dump database running but not completing:
Apr 8 03:09:47 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 111328386 kilobytes (84%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:10:02 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 112604706 kilobytes (85%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:10:14 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 113889570 kilobytes (86%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:10:26 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 115171606 kilobytes (87%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:10:39 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 116446240 kilobytes (88%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:10:54 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 117728118 kilobytes (89%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:11:09 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 119002848 kilobytes (90%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:11:22 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 120287032 kilobytes (91%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:11:37 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 121564280 kilobytes (92%) DUMPED.
Apr 8 03:11:50 2017: Backup Server: 4.188.1.1: Database <database>: 122840302 kilobytes (93%) DUMPED.
- The ASE error log reports the following message during the time when DUMP DATABASE was running:
00:0002:00000:00090:2017/04/08 03:01:45.13 server site_hdlr: No LOGCONN for packet from site 1, channel 6
00:0002:00000:00090:2017/04/08 03:02:35.52 server site_hdlr: No LOGCONN for packet from site 1, channel 6
00:0002:00000:00090:2017/04/08 03:03:15.30 server site_hdlr: No LOGCONN for packet from site 1, channel 6
- Backups are taken through OSV (an Open Server API) and not the ASE Backup Server.
